What Does This Mean?

Jakarta offers a Financial Analyst salary of $13K USD, while Seattle offers $140K USD — a difference of -91% in raw terms.

After adjusting for purchasing power parity (PPP), Jakarta's salary is worth $42K in US purchasing power terms, versus $140K for Seattle. This means Seattle offers better real purchasing power for this role.

PPP adjustment accounts for differences in local prices — for example, housing costs 3x more in San Francisco than in Warsaw, so a San Francisco salary needs to be much higher to provide an equivalent standard of living.
